Regular Season Round 28: Jaguares - Caribbean Coast 79-88
Date: October 17, 2022
The most interesting game was a derby match between two local teams from Managua: Caribbean Coast (#4) and Jaguares (#3). Jaguares were defeated at home 79-88 and even the fact of playing on their own court did not help. Caribbean Coast made 22-of-28 free shots (78.6 percent) during the game. They looked well-organized offensively handing out 22 assists. Worth to mention a great performance of Puerto Rican guard Luis Lopez (182-1998, college: PR-Mayaguez) who helped to win the game recording 33 points (!!!), 8 rebounds, 9 assists and 4 steals (made all of his eleven free throws !!!). Jorge Gonzalez contributed with 24 points and 5 assists for the winners. American guard Byron Wesley (196-1992, college: Gonzaga) replied with 36 points (!!!), 9 rebounds and 4 assists and the former international point guard Romario Ponce (180-1995) added 10 points and 6 assists in the effort for Jaguares. Both teams had four players each who scored in double figures. Both coaches used bench players which allowed the starters a little rest for the next games. Caribbean Coast (13-9) have an impressive five-game winning streak. They maintain fourth position. Jaguares lost third consecutive game. They keep the third place with eight games lost. Caribbean Coast are looking forward to face Leon (#7) in the next round. Jaguares will play against the league's leader Real Esteli (#1) and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
